The challenge

A character-driven game has to stay fast and visual on the device, while accounts, purchases and progress have to persist far beyond one play session.

What we built

The Unity game client and the cloud API underneath it: authenticated requests, relational player data, schema validation, migrations and deployment.

How it works

Client and API are two products with a clean seam between them, so gameplay ships on its own cadence without touching identity, purchases or player data.
